Puppy Scratching? Common Allergies & How to Help

Is your beloved dog constantly itching? It's often due to allergies. These can be environmental, like pollen, tiny bugs, or fungus, or food-related, stemming from ingredients such as fish or grain. Other triggers might include insect bites or rash from soaps or carpets. To alleviate your canine’s itching, consider an skin test from your vet, switching to a hypoallergenic food, and using soothing washes. Regularly grooming your dog can also help manage the condition and keep their coat clean.

Dealing with & Managing Puppy Allergies: An Itch-Free Guide

Many canines experience reactions, leading to uncomfortable itching check here and rashes. Identifying the cause is the initial step; these can be external allergens like pollen, dust mites, or mold, or what they eat such as beef, chicken, or wheat. Diagnosis often involves elimination diets and blood work performed by a animal doctor. Management approaches are varied and may include antihistamines to reduce discomfort, skin treatments to soothe irritated skin, shampoos with hypoallergenic products, and new diets with limited ingredient diets. Consulting with your vet is crucial for a correct evaluation and personalized treatment plan.
